What treaty, signed in 1855, opened Siam to free trade with the West and granted extraterritoriality to British subjects?
ABowring Treaty✓
BTreaty of Nanking
CBurney Treaty
DAnglo-Siamese Treaty of 1909
The Bowring Treaty between Siam and Britain, negotiated by Sir John Bowring, eliminated royal trade monopolies and set a model for subsequent unequal treaties with other Western powers.
